Not too much different from last week. The Chili Peppers' song has grown on me signficantly over the last few weeks. Anthemic at times, formulaic at others, sweet guitar throughout. The best thing about Stadium Arcadium is John Frusciante's guitar. Makes me tempted to pick up one of his old solo albums. Wet Sand to me is a journey where the music takes two steps forward, one back, then two more until this slow progression of sound gives way to a sweet Frusciante solo backed by what I would call circus music.
